13 ABBEY FIELDS is a very large extended detached house of 216m², built sometime between 1976 and 1982, which could now be worth an estimated £1,085,817. It was last sold for £935,000 in July 2018, which was around 63% above the average July 2018 detached price in the Chelmsford local authority area. The most recent EPC inspection was April 2018, where the current energy rating was D, and the potential energy rating was C.

13 ABBEY FIELDS Price Paid vs. HPI Average

The below graph shows the average detached house price in the Chelmsford local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The three 13 ABBEY FIELDS sales between October 1998 and July 2018 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the December 2002 sale was for 44% above the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 44% above the HPI over time, until the July 2018 sale, where it rises to 63% above the HPI. The line then continues to track at 63% above the HPI.

What might 13 ABBEY FIELDS be worth now?

13 ABBEY FIELDS might now be worth an estimated £1,085,817.

This is based on house price inflation of 16.1%, between July 2018 and December 2024, for detached houses, in the Chelmsford local authority area, as calculated by the Office for National Statistics and published in their UK House Price Index (HPI).

The 16.1% inflationary increase is applied to the most recent sale price for 13 ABBEY FIELDS of £935,000 on 13th July 2018. For the value to have increased from £935,000 to £1,085,817 over the five years and seven months to December 2024, the following assumptions must hold true:

  • The value of 13 ABBEY FIELDS has moved in line with the HPI for detached houses in the Chelmsford local authority area.
  • The July 2018 sale price of £935,000 represented a fair market value for the property.
  • The size, condition, and specification of 13 ABBEY FIELDS has not materially changed since July 2018.

13 ABBEY FIELDS: Plot and Title Map

13 ABBEY FIELDS sits on a plot of roughly 0.213 of an acre, or 863m². The below map shows the location of 13 ABBEY FIELDS, an approximate outline of the building(s), and the indicative extent of the property. The plot extent is a Land Registry INSPIRE Index Polygon, and it is important to note that a title may include more than one polygon, whereas only one polygon is shown on the map (the polygon which intersects with the position of 13 ABBEY FIELDS). The full extent of the land contained in any registered title can only be identified from the individual title plan. The maps on this page should not be relied upon to establish the extent of a title.
